Choosing MLM software is a long-term commitment, and the demo is your only preview of how that relationship will work. Too many businesses focus on pricing first and regret it later. The smarter approach is to treat the demo like a stress test. Start by evaluating how transparent the vendor is . A strong demo doesn’t avoid limitations—it explains them. If every answer sounds vague or overly sales-driven, that’s a red flag. A trustworthy provider will show exactly what the system can and cannot do. One of the most important things to review is commission accuracy . During the demo, ask how the software handles missed payouts, reversals, refunds, and rank-based bonuses. Real MLM operations are messy, and your software must be built for that reality. Next, focus on real-time reporting . Can you instantly see income summaries, genealogy trees, and growth metrics? A demo should show live dashboards, not mock data. Decision-making in MLM relies heavily on accurate, up-to-date reports. A...

Differences Between Binary, Unilevel, and Matrix MLM Software

Image
In the competitive landscape of network marketing, selecting the right compensation structure is the most critical decision a company can make. The compensation plan defines the company culture, the behavior of the distributors, and the long-term sustainability of the business. 1 While there are dozens of variations, three models dominate the industry: Binary , Unilevel , and Matrix . 2 Understanding the technical and strategic differences between these models is essential for any entrepreneur looking to deploy MLM software. 1. The Binary MLM Plan: Focus on Balance 3 The Binary plan is perhaps the most popular model for companies seeking rapid growth. 4 As the name suggests, it is based on the number two. 5 Each distributor is limited to two "frontline" positions, creating two columns or "legs": the Left Leg and the Right Leg . 6 +2 How it Works: Structure: Every member recruits two people. 7 If they recruit a third person, that recruit "spills over"...
